前段时分,一又友圈撑抓 Live Photo 的史诗级更新,又是刷屏又是上热搜。咱们之前还额出门了篇著述来聊这件事。
要不如何说微信是国民级愚弄呢?每次整活皆成了流量圣体。
毕竟苹果 Live Photo 这个功能皆推出快十年了,本来寰球也皆习气了,没念念到沾上了微信,商权衡又总结了。
2015 年 iPhone 6s 发布会
合计 Live Photo 好的东谈主,夸它能动,鲜嫩,生命力。
不可爱的那拨东谈主,则认为如何相片点开是段视频,还带声息,还把我拍照前说的话录进去了。
要说最难绷的依然安卓用户,看别东谈主吵了半天也不太知谈具体发生了啥。
因为一又友圈的 Live Photo 居然只撑抓 iPhone ,在安卓上澈底 Live 不起来,即是张静态图片。
诚然下理会的响应是, " 小而好意思 " ,你有事吗?但咱们仔细研究了下,发现这事确凿不成只怪微信。
因为安卓在微博上也被区别对待了,大部分安卓手机还处在只可看,不成发的情状。。。
归根结底,是 Live Photo 这玩意确凿太乱了,和鹅城也没多大区别。之前寰球可能没啥嗅觉,这总结了个微信,把问题全给捅出来了。
其实细提及来,Live Photo 的旨趣并不复杂。
最早在 2015 年,苹果就推出了 Live Photo 这个功能,它本色上即是一张相片和一段最长 3 秒的视频,包含拍照前后的各 1.5 秒。
也即是说,苹果的 Live Photo 其实是俩文献。
再严谨小数的话,在托尼的 iPhone 15 Pro 上,一张 Live Photo 是由一个文献后缀为 . HEIC 的图片,和一段使用 H.265 编码的 MOV 体式的视频构成的。
通过 Mac 端稽查 Live Photo 原文献
粗浅来说,每当 iPhone 拍摄 Live Photo 的技巧,皆会给对应的相片文献打上 " 我是动态相片 " 的标签,况兼把这个标签信息写进相片文献的 " 元数据 " ( metadata )当中。
然后, iOS 系统自带的相册 App 会自动扫描相片文献内荫藏的标签信息,当识别到某个相片文献属于 Live Photo 时,就会定位到和这张图片对应的视频文献,之后在相册中将两者组合,并以 " 动态相片 " ( 点开看是相片,按下运行播放视频 )的神气展示。
苹果这个活儿整得好不好先不说,归正安卓是径直傻眼了。
为什么呢?因为苹果在 iOS 系统里是默许荫藏掉实在的文献 / 文献夹等等信息的,是以苹果不错开振作心的在文献夹里放一个图片 + 一个视频,然后再在相册 App 里把他俩揉到沿途。
归正用户们不需要知谈苹果到底是如何存放文献的,他们只消在相册 App 里看到 " 一张相片 " ,问题就照管了。
但是安卓不通常,安卓和 Windows 系斡旋样,皆很热衷于把各式实在的文献夹目次结构展示给用户。
假如安卓也学苹果这样分开存储 Live Photo 的图片和视频,那分分钟就把 " 动态相片魔法 " 给显现干净了!
比如这样——
但是即使是这样,谷歌依然在 2017 年 10 月发布的 Pixel 2 手机上头,肃肃搭载了动态相片的功能。
为了照管 " 一绽放文献照管器就浮现 " 的问题,谷歌比苹果多作念了一个骚操作。
凭证拓荒者们的挖掘,谷歌额外给 " 动态相片 " 联想了一套名叫 MicroVideo 的 " 单文献 " 标准( 后更名为 Motion Photo ),粗浅来说,即是将视频、音频、以及各种标明文献信息的数据,皆封装进单个相片文献里了。
上头这段稍稍有点儿不说东谈主话,我念念看法拿执行的例子跟寰球阐发一下:
底下这张相片,是我刚刚拿谷歌 Pixel 手机拍摄的 " 安卓版动态相片 " 。
相册目次里唯唯一个文献,文献的大小是 8.13 MB 。
但其实,这个看起来是 jpeg 图片的文献,本色上是个 " 压缩包 " 。
当咱们使用额外的器用 " 解压缩 " 之后,能从这一个 8.13 MB 的 " 相片 " 中再次分手出一个 3.89 MB 的真 · 相片文献,以及一条时长 2.99 秒,文献大小 4.21 MB 的视频文献。
如何样,是不是和苹果 Live Photo 的逻辑对上了?
本色上,谷歌安卓以及苹果 iOS 拍摄的动态相片,皆是一张相片 + 一段视频,只不外苹果收受径直往系统目次底下放两个文献,而谷歌收受为了让目次看起来干净一些,独特创造了个新的打包标准,把相片和视频重新打包到了一块儿 ~
你看到这可能念念问,谷歌这玩意出了这样久,这样先进,为啥安卓手机用户看个动态相片还这样资料?各大 App 的适配到目前依然一团乱麻?
因为,谷歌有点管生不管养了。
直到本年 7 月份,谷歌才更新了安卓拓荒者网站,肃肃发布了一条名叫 Motion Photo 1.0 的动态相片储存标准。
换句话说,从 2017 到 2024 年这整整 7 年的时分里,即使全宇宙皆知谈谷歌 Pixel 手机上的动态相片文献是如何回事,联系教程在网上一搜一大堆,但谷歌我方从来莫得肃肃公开过。
是以从表面上讲,直到本年 7 月份之前,安卓这边皆莫得斡旋的动态相片体式!
谷子啊,你这让手底下的小弟们如何干活?
上个星期,咱们上 GitHub 找了一款好像解析谷歌动态相片文献封装的鄙吝用进行了一波赛博开盲盒。
目前的开盒效果,华为、 OPPO 、小米、三星、魅族等厂商皆 " 悄悄 " 使用了谷歌从来莫得公开,但是全宇宙皆知谈的标准来储存动态相片。
除了 vivo,vivo 和苹果通常,径直在相册目次底下保存了相片 + 视频两个文献。
泪目了,底本最爱苹果的依然你 vivo 。
凭证咱们前边聊的内容,信服你很容易就能得出 " 谷歌跟苹果动态相片体式标准不斡旋 " 的论断,但目前难过的所在在于, vivo 的这套东西,它既不与谷歌、也不与苹果兼容。
这下系数这个词晋西北然而乱成一锅粥了。因为咱们能在市面上找到三种动态相片的保存有谋略,苹果基于 iOS 系统的一套、谷歌终于斡旋标准的一套,以及 vivo 身在安卓系统却师法苹果的一套。。。
是以这也能阐发,为啥 iPhone 和安卓手机彼此看不了对方的动态相片。
具体来说,一款软件要念念在全部机型上皆适配动态相片,就得对应三种动态相片的保存有谋略,写三套代码。
软件要先识别你用了哪个型号的缔造,再判断这个手机品牌搭载的是哪类动态相片的体式,再去匹配对应的解析有谋略。
换句话说,万一拓荒者犯懒,不念念适配你手里的这个型号,那你还真就发不了动态相片。
淌若你是拓荒者,当然就会念念,苹果这边统统才几个缔造,安卓哪里不光品牌多,缔造型号还雨后春笋,那细目是先紧着苹果。
安卓微信的一又友圈动态相片,就还在路上
那安卓手机还能不成抢救一下子呢?
托尼只可说依然得靠咱国产手机厂商。既然拓荒者没能源,各个品牌念念要体验上对标 iPhone,只可靠手机厂商鼓吹第三方 App 进行适配了。
起始拿起这事的是 2024 年 5 月发布的 OPPO Reno 12 系列,联(掏钱)动( PY )了一波小红书,安卓手机终于能在粗疏平台上发布动态相片了。
还有小米文告要在 11 月底撑抓小米手机拍摄的动态相片,在小红书、微博、抖音平台共享,与此同期,其他手机品牌也皆有跟进的行为。
似乎动态相片的贫瘠快被照管,得手就在目下了。
但托尼这里依然小小泼一盆凉水,动图相片在安卓阵营搞了好多年,执行上只是作念到了拍到 " 会动的相片 " 这件事。苹果 Live Photo 大杀四方的内核,其实依然用户体验作念得好。
苹果的 Live Photo 撑抓多种使用程序,玩法更各样
但路得一步一步走,安卓阵营依然先把动态相片最基础的共享和稽查照管了,再谈别的吧。
毕竟一又友们在接头一又友圈动态相片的技巧,用安卓的我确凿也很念念知谈他们到底在聊啥。
哦对了,著述驱散再给寰球讲个小八卦。
传说,有拓荒者收到音书,在 iOS 19 上谷歌和苹果的动态相片文献标准将迎来斡旋。到技巧非论啥手机,寰球互传动图皆能看,也毋庸再惦念哪个 App 不撑抓。拓荒者只需要靠近一套标准,也能少好多缺乏。
但但愿国产手机厂商和拓荒者们目前依然再加把劲,总不成一张小小的动态相片,我要比及来岁智力用上吧。。。
撰文:Levi